The color #4F6477 is a cyan that can be used in various design contexts. This color has RGB values of 79, 100, 119 and HSL values of 209°, 20%, 39%.

Complementary Colors for #4F6477
The complementary color for #4F6477 is #776350. These colors sit opposite each other on the color wheel and create a striking visual contrast when used together.
Shades of #4F6477
These are the darker variations of #4F6477. Shades are created by adding black to the original color, like #3F505F and #2F3C47. This progression shows how #4F6477 darkens from left to right, creating deeper variations of the original color.
